WebWhat is a Hazard? When we refer to hazards in relation to occupational safety and health the most commonly used definition is ‘ A Hazard is a potential source of harm or adverse health effect on a person or persons’. WebDuring the risk assessment process, employers review and evaluate their organizations to: Identify processes and situations that may cause harm, particularly to people (hazard identification). Determine how likely it is that each hazard will occur and how severe the consequences would be (risk analysis and evaluation).

Web5. sep 2024 · Chemical hazards are toxic substances, which cause damage to living organisms. Air pollutants (such as secondhand smoke or carbon monoxide), heavy metals, and pesticides are a few examples. A process, phenomenon or human activity that may cause loss of life, injury or other health impacts, property damage, social and economic disruption or environmental degradation. Annotations: Hazards may be natural, anthropogenic or socionatural in origin. Natural hazards are predominantly associated with natural processes and phenomena.

WebGlobal warming. Global warming is a great cause of natural disasters since it affects our planet in several different ways. Global warming leads to an increase in temperature of oceans, which in turn leads to more and stronger hurricanes and tropical storms since hurricanes get their energy from the seawater. Web1. máj 1997 · Results: 80% ( n = 542) of homes inspected had at least one hazard and 39% ( n = 164) had 5 hazards. The bathroom was identified as the most hazardous room, with 66% ( n = 279) of bathrooms having at least one hazard.
